Output 8d59e79687c5a7414b7258222983b0ef5e035022a12e587759d2d91d20cac061:2

value
26384143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ec910eafe5cb7764d3698c1514d28201831cc8a8 OP_EQUAL
address
MVU1UTvcfmjCKRDhhAU3A1NEqZA2USAAs4
transaction
8d59e79687c5a7414b7258222983b0ef5e035022a12e587759d2d91d20cac061
spent
true